dc.description The internal quantum statistics of damped soliton-like pulses in Kerr media are studied numerically, considering both narrow- and finite-bandwidth spectral pulse components. It is shown that both the photon-number correlation and the correlation of the photon-number variance between different pulse components can be highly nonclassical even for absorbing fibres. Optimum frequency windows are determined in order to realize strong nonclassical behaviour, which offers novel possibilities of using solitons in optical fibres as a source of nonclassically correlated light beams.
